The last two brands and groups that announced that they would get support from each other in the production of electric cars in technology sharing were Honda and General Motors.

With the “Electric Vision” strategy of Honda using GM’s proprietary Ultium batteries, work began for two new Honda vehicles. The interior and exterior designs of the new electric vehicles will be realized by Honda, and Honda’s driving features will be included in the models. The automotive expertise of both companies will be combined for Honda electric vehicles produced with this cooperation.

Production of the vehicles will take place at General Motors facilities in the USA. In addition to collaboration in production, Honda will add GM’s OnStar safety service to new electric vehicles to integrate with HondaLink. In addition, Honda plans to use GM’s hands-free advanced driver support technology. Honda also participated in GM’s battery module development efforts in 2018.

With the agreement signed under Honda’s ‘Electric Vision’ strategy, the vehicles to be produced are expected to go on sale in 2024.
